It's so surreal. I finally got to attend the live recording of 娱乐百分百. The stars that I see on TV miles away in Singapore appearing right before my eyes.

Let me narrate the day's exciting events right from the start. We travelled all the way to 内湖with not much hopes of getting into the studio since we weren't fan club members and it was 12 noon by the time we reached there.

I was number 70! I was thinking even if I didn't get into the recording at least we could say we came to 八大. It was a bonus to get in. And 大东pratically walked passed me as he entered the building!!! 帅呆了!
